Shulin He is a scholar working on Genetics, Molecular Biology and Immunology. According to data from OpenAlex, Shulin He has authored 46 papers receiving a total of 886 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Genetics, 14 papers in Molecular Biology and 12 papers in Immunology. Recurrent topics in Shulin He’s work include Insect and Arachnid Ecology and Behavior (10 papers), Invertebrate Immune Response Mechanisms (10 papers) and Plant and animal studies (7 papers). Shulin He is often cited by papers focused on Insect and Arachnid Ecology and Behavior (10 papers), Invertebrate Immune Response Mechanisms (10 papers) and Plant and animal studies (7 papers). Shulin He collaborates with scholars based in China, Germany and Czechia. Shulin He's co-authors include Fujun Hou, Xiaolin Liu, Yongjie Liu, Xianzong Wang, Zhaoying Qian, Chengbo Sun, Dino P. McMahon, Qiujun Guo, Baojin Hua and Xinyao Xu and has published in prestigious journals such as PLoS ONE, Biomaterials and Current Biology.
